Banks nearby Engen Garage, 72 Olifantsfontein Rd, Johannesburg, 1666, South Africa

Nedbank Phumulani Mall Tembisa

Approximately 1.76 km away
Address: Olifantsfontein Rd, Shop 5, Phumulani Mall, Tembisa, Gauteng 1666, South Africa

Nedbank Phumulani Mall Tembisa

Approximately 1.76 km away
Address: Olifantsfontein Rd, Shop 5, Phumulani Mall, Tembisa, Gauteng, 1666, South Africa